Looking for anyone with information on the Douglas family who emigrated to USA at the turn of 20th century from Mullaghbrack Co Armagh. I have the following names
David John
William James d. 2 December 1921 in San Francisco,
Samuel
George
Their parents were John Marshall Douglas & Agnes Nichol who are buried in Ballenon Cemetery.

This is the only information that I can get from the family bible.
David John b. 30 Sept. 1878
William james b. 3 March 1880 d. 2 Dec 1921 in San Francisco
Gawn b. 15 july 1885
Samuel b. 26 Dec 1887
George b. 5 Oct 1892
They also had the following brothers & sister who stayed .at home.
Alexander Mitchell (Sandy) b. 13 May 1890 Buried in Ballenon Cemetery
Matthew Gipsen b. 22 May 1895 Buried in Ballenon Cemetery
Sarah Jane b. 4 Jan 1898 d. 29 June 1973 m. Sam Clegg buried in Cremore Cemetery

The California death index has David John Douglas b. 30 Sep. 1879 in another country & died 11 May 1948 in Sonoma Co.  You can see the California death index on rootsweb.com.

WWII Draft Registration Card
David John Douglas
R4 Box 219, Petaluma, Sonoma Co., Calif.
Tel. No. 19F4 Petaluma
Age 63, Born 30 Sep. 1878 in Armagh, Ireland
Self employed
Person who will always know his address - Mrs. Joe Hendelkark (?), same address
White, 5'4" tall, 160 lbs., blue eyes, bald, light complexion

1930 Census, Analy, Sonoma Co., Calif.

Douglas, D. John, owns home, owns radio set, lives on a farm, white, age 51, widowed, age at 1st marriage - 32, b. N. Ireland, parents b. N. Ireland, immigrated 1898, naturalized, farmer - general farm, not a veteran

daughter Edith, white, age 16, single, attending school, b. Calif., father b. N. Ireland, mother b. New York, no occupation

daughter Agnes, white, age 10, single, attending school, b. Calif., father b. N. Ireland, mother b. New York, no occupation


1920 Census, San Antonio, Marin Co., Calif.

Douglas, John, lives on a farm, rents home, white, age 40, married, immigrated 1900, naturalization status unknown, b. Ireland, parents b. Ireland, farmer - chicken ranch

daughter Edith, white, age 6, b. Calif., father b. Ireland, mother b. US

daughter Agnes, white, age 1 year 7 months, b. Calif., father b. Ireland, mother b. US


WWI Draft Registration Card
David John Douglas
Telmal (?), Marin Co., Calif.
Age 39, b. 30 Sep. 1878
White, naturalized citizen
Occupation - dairyman?
Self-employed in Marshall, Marin Co.
nearest relative - wife Edith, same home address
Short, medium build, gray eyes, black hair

WWI Draft Registration Card
William James Douglas
Johnson's Dairy, Bay Shore Ave., San Francisco, Cal.
Born 3 Mar. 1880
White, non-declarant alien, citizen of Gt. Britain (Ireland)
Occupation - Teamster
Employed by Martin Johnson, Dairy, Bay Shore Ave., S.F.
Nearest relative - wife Christina H. Douglas, 220 Peabody St., S.F.


1920 Census, Oakland, Alameda Co., Calif., 546 Mira Vista Ave.

Douglas, William, owns home free of mortgage, white, age 38, married, immigrated 1886, papers filed for naturalization, b. Ireland, parents b. Ireland, teamster - dairy co.

wife Christina, white, age 37, married, immigrated 1800 (yes, it actually says that), alien, b. Scotland, parents b. Scotland, no occupation

son William, white, age 17, single, not attending school since 1 Sep. 1919, b. Calif., father b. Ireland, mother b. Scotland, laborer - shipyards

daughter Lala, white, age 14, single, attending school, b. Calif., father b. Ireland, mother b. Scotland, no occupation

In 1930, it appears that Christina is remarried to James Goodall and living in Oakland.  William J. Douglas is living with them and is divorced.  There is a stepdaughter named Olive W. Sharp there too.
